Ring Care Guidance

Bands and rings made up of hardwood can last for as long as a metal one with proper care. However, proper care can help to ensure that these rings in good condition. Our rings are always sealed with a waterproof epoxy resin or treated with a waterproof layer, and strengthened with metals to ensure they last longer.

- It is best to avoid prolonged exposure to moisture, chlorinated water, and chemicals. We recommend removing it during harsh activities such as cleaning with heavyduty chemicals or heavy work outs.

- Bringing your ring into the shower or wearing while washing up occasionally should generally be fine.

- Do not leave your ring in direct sunlight or exposure or in hot and humid environments.

Cleaning your Ring

Our rings are sealed in a waterproof epoxy coating, and any hardwood inlays are protected in an epoxy resin coating which means there is no need to use polish. However over time there may be a build up of dirt on your ring. Here are some easy steps for cleaning your ring:

Step 1 - You can clean and remove dirt or dust from hardwood bands and rings with a dry soft microfiber cloth.

Step 2 - Using fresh water to clean off any stubborn dirt build up should also be suitable, so long as the ring is dried thoroughly with a soft towel. 

Step 3 - If your ring has a metallic element to it, lightly damp a cloth in a solution of water and a few drops of mild soap and wipe away any dirt build up.
